How To Fix SPPF002 - No application object is available, no processing possible


SAP Error Message - Details

  • Message type: E = Error

  • Message class: SPPF - PPF: Messages from the Central Classes

  • Message number: 002

  • Message text: No application object is available, no processing possible

  • Show details Hide details
  • What causes this issue?

    There is no reference to an application available.

    System Response

    The action cannot be executed as no application information is
    available.

  • What is the cause and solution for SAP error message SPPF002 - No application object is available, no processing possible ?

    The SAP error message SPPF002: No application object is available, no processing possible typically occurs in the context of SAP's Business Workflow or when working with the SAP Business Process Management (BPM) functionalities. This error indicates that the system cannot find the necessary application object to proceed with the workflow or process.

    Causes:

    1. Missing Application Object: The specific application object that the workflow is trying to access does not exist or is not correctly defined in the system.
    2. Incorrect Configuration: The workflow or process may not be configured correctly, leading to the inability to find the required application object.
    3. Authorization Issues: The user may not have the necessary authorizations to access the application object.
    4. Data Inconsistencies: There may be inconsistencies in the data that prevent the application object from being recognized.
    5. System Errors: There could be underlying system issues or bugs that are causing the application object to be unavailable.

    Solutions:

    1. Check Application Object Configuration:

      • Verify that the application object is correctly defined in the system. This can be done by checking the relevant configuration settings in the SAP system.
      • Ensure that the workflow is correctly linked to the application object.
    2. Review Workflow Settings:

      • Check the workflow definition and ensure that all necessary steps and objects are correctly configured.
      • Use transaction codes like SWDD (Workflow Builder) to analyze the workflow and identify any missing components.
    3. Authorization Check:

      • Ensure that the user has the necessary authorizations to access the application object. This can be checked using transaction SU53 to analyze authorization failures.
    4. Data Consistency Check:

      • Verify the data related to the application object. Ensure that all required data is present and correctly formatted.
    5. System Logs and Traces:

      • Check the system logs (transaction SM21) and workflow logs (transaction SWI1) for any additional error messages or warnings that could provide more context about the issue.
    6. Consult SAP Notes:

      • Search for relevant SAP Notes in the SAP Support Portal that may address this specific error message or provide patches and updates.
    7. Contact SAP Support:

      • If the issue persists after trying the above solutions, consider reaching out to SAP Support for further assistance.
